Output cca3cb99a3906648aa00e09425d2f3aa80d05589bc18c8f5294c0292570d2c31:15

value
107276560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 559fa4464a1cda595637ef22e1c7d7f79c9f8a47 OP_EQUAL
address
MFhtuqQTWF5GEdZWgPra9ZsrHSxWG5z6WT
transaction
cca3cb99a3906648aa00e09425d2f3aa80d05589bc18c8f5294c0292570d2c31
spent
true